FEUP IN FIGURES 2012

Download FEUP in Figures

HUMAN RESOURCES

Human Resources
Teaching staff 534
FTEa Teaching staff 416.7
Teaching staff holding a PhD (FTE) 88%
Researchers 25
FTE non-academic staff 324b
FTE non-academic staff/FTE teaching staff ratio 0.78

(a) - Full-time equivalent.

(b) - Does not include piece work contracts.

TRAINING OPTIONS, STUDENTS AND EMPLOYABILITY

Programme (2012/2013)

Courses68
Degree courses
Undergraduate courses 3
Integrated Masters (1st and 2nd cycle) courses 9

All the integrated masters, as well as the master in Mining and Geo-Environmental Engineering exhibit the European quality label EUR-ACE (www.enaee.eu).

Masters courses 11
PhD courses 22
Non-degree courses
Specialisations and Advanced studies courses 3
Stand-alone training courses 20

Admissions (2012/2013)

Admissions to degree courses administered at FEUP1 660
Number of applicants per place available (1st phase) 3.2
Applicants admitted to their first choice courses (1st phase) 56%
Average acceptable admission grade (1st phase) 16.5
New students enrolled on undergraduate courses 20
New students enrolled on Integrated Masters (1st and 2nd cycle) courses 1 263
New students enrolled on Masters courses 237
New students enrolled on PhD courses 140

Students Enrolled (2012/2013)

Students Enrolled8 559c
Degree syllabus 7 295 (fem.g.:31.5%)
Undergraduate courses 164
Integrated Masters (1st and 2nd cycle) courses 5 856
Masters courses 463
PhD courses 812
FTE students/FTE teaching staff ratio 16.4d
Non-degree syllabus 1 264
Advanced Studies courses 6
Specialisation courses 16
Stand-alone training courses 288
Training units forming part of FEUP courses 954

(c) - Does not include students on mobility programmes (see Internationalization). Includes the share of FEUP in courses in partnership with other organic units of UPorto, or with other Higher Education institutions.

(d) - Includes the number of FTE students enrolled on 1st and 2nd cycle courses in 2012/2013, or in year 1 of PhD courses. Also includes the number of FTE teaching staff as of 31/12/2012.

Graduations

Newly qualified graduates from courses administered at FEUP1 055
Undergraduate degree courses 6
Integrated Masters (1st and 2nd cycle) degree courses 833
Masters degree courses 125
PhD courses 91

Employability (2011)

Students employed at date of graduation 32%
Students employed 1 month after graduation 48%
Students employed 4-6 months after graduation 79%

RESEARCH & DEVELOPMENT

R&D Structures with participation of FEUP academic staff30
R&D units whose host institution is FEUP 9
R&D units whose host institution is external to FEUP 21
R&D units rated Excellent, or Very Good, or which involve an Associate Laboratory 83%
Scientific Publications
Scientific publications indexed to the Web of Science - Thomson Reuters, 656
   from which, with foreign coauthors 293
Scientific publications indexed to the Web of Science per FTE PhD holder 1.68
R&D Projectsf
National R&D projects being undertaken (without company involvement) 139
International R&D projects being undertaken (without company involvement) 33
R&D projects in progress in partnership with companies 73

(f) - The figures do not include projects under the direction of independent institutes.

FEUP AND SOCIETY – THE THIRD MISSION

Cooperation
Cooperation agreements with companies (active) 165
Dissertations undertaken in companies (2011/2012) 367 (43.8%)
Cooperation agreements with international universities (valid) 296
Dissertations undertaken within mobility programmes (2011/2012) 38 (4.5%)
Technology Transfer
Patent applications filed in 2012/Cumulative total 6/57
Spin-off companies set up in 2012 (cumulative total) 20
Events271
Cultural events 29
Scientific and academic events 224
Sports events 7
Events related to student associations 11

RESOURCES

Physical Resources
Total area of the FEUP campus 93 918 m2
Green spaces 23 000 m2
Building footprint area – FEUP and Students’Union 26 778 m2
Building footprint area - Interface Institutes 3 600 m2
Building gross floor area - FEUP and Students’Union 83 975 m2
Building gross floor area - Library 6 419 m2
Building gross floor area - Interface Institutes 13 630 m2
Departments 9
Teaching labs 79
Number of computers available for teaching 1 610
Investment in lab equipment 1.50 M¤
Financial Resourcesh
State budget 22.60 M¤
Income from FEUP private sources 18.92 M¤
Income from FEUP R&D projects 11.47 M¤

(h) - Does not include income from FEUP academic staff activity under the direction of independent institutes.
